Hiruzen Sarutobi

Character

Hiruzen Sarutobi serves as the Third Hokage of Konohagakure, a shinobi so accomplished he earns the titles God of Shinobi and The Professor. A student of the village's first two leaders and mentor to the Sannin, he guides Konoha across decades before dying in battle against his fallen pupil Orochimaru.

Clan: Sarutobi clan
Title: Third Hokage (Sandaime Hokage)
Status: Deceased
Summon: Enma
Affiliation: Konohagakure
Japanese Name: 猿飛ヒルゼン

History

Son of Sasuke Sarutobi, Hiruzen belonged to one of the earliest clans to settle the new village of Konohagakure and trained under Tobirama Senju alongside Homura Mitokado and Koharu Utatane, with extra tutoring from the First Hokage after his talent stood out. His gifts sparked a bitter, one-sided rivalry in his boyhood friend Danzō Shimura. When the Kinkaku Force cornered Tobirama's squad during the First Shinobi World War, Hiruzen offered to be the decoy, but the Second Hokage sacrificed himself instead and named Hiruzen his successor.

Hiruzen went on to teach a squad of Jiraiya, Orochimaru, and Tsunade, pinning his greatest hopes on Orochimaru, and eventually passed the hat to Minato Namikaze. When the Nine-Tails broke loose and struck the village, Minato and Kushina died sealing the beast into their newborn, Naruto, and Hiruzen, restored to office, outlawed all talk of the fox and gave the boy his mother's surname to shield him from hatred and from Minato's enemies alike. His later years brought fresh grief: he uncovered Orochimaru's monstrous experiments but could not bring himself to execute his favorite student and let him flee, and Danzō, acting behind his back, ordered Itachi Uchiha to wipe out the Uchiha clan, after which Hiruzen quietly agreed to watch over young Sasuke.

His life ends during the Konoha Crush, when Orochimaru returns disguised as the Fourth Kazekage, walls him off with a barrier, and reincarnates the First and Second Hokage to torment him. Hiruzen seals away both former leaders and, unable to finish the same technique on Orochimaru, settles for sealing his pupil's arms before dying with a smile. He is later reincarnated by Orochimaru during the Fourth Shinobi World War, confirms the truth of the Uchiha massacre to Sasuke, and fights beside the other Hokage against Obito and Tobi until the Sage of the Six Paths returns him to the Pure Land, where he entrusts the future to Team 7.

Personality

At his core Hiruzen upholds the Will of Fire, the conviction that Konoha's people form one family and that the Hokage must safeguard them above all. He makes himself available in others' hours of need and weighs every decision toward the greatest good, a gentleness that earns him a reputation for softness the Konoha Council forever tries to stiffen, even as villagers and rival Kage alike prize his kindness. That same leniency lets Danzō run a shadow faction to handle the village's uglier tasks. He cherishes his three students most, so partial to Orochimaru that he can never sever the bond even after the man's betrayal, blaming his own teaching instead; brought back by reincarnation, he judges his life full of failures, faulting himself for Danzō's descent and wishing he had ruled with a firmer hand. For all his selflessness he is no saint: he shares Jiraiya's fondness for spying on women, counts chatting with young girls among his favorite pastimes, falls prey to Naruto's Sexy Technique more than once, and enjoys his pipe.

Abilities

A born prodigy and the strongest shinobi his clan ever produced, Hiruzen was crowned God of Shinobi and, in his prime, the mightiest Kage alive and arguably the greatest Hokage in history. His versatility earned the epithet The Professor: he was said to command every technique Konoha had ever known, the many Hidden arts among them, could name an incoming jutsu from its hand seals alone, and devised numerous original methods of his own. He wielded all five elemental natures with equal mastery plus Yin and Yang, could answer an enemy's element with its counter, and prized Fire Release above all, none more feared than his Fire Dragon Flame Bullet.

His arsenal reached into weaponry and sealing as well. He favored shuriken large and small and multiplied them by the thousand through the Shuriken Shadow Clone Technique, while his summon and partner Enma could harden into an adamantine staff that grew heavy on him only in old age. In fūinjutsu he could invoke the Dead Demon Consuming Seal, a suicidal soul-sealing rite he could redirect through a shadow clone, and he numbered among the few able to undo bindings as strong as the Five Elements Seal. Even diminished by age, he fended off Orochimaru together with the resurrected First and Second Hokage and single-handedly sealed all three threats away.

Frequently Asked Questions

Why do some fans call Hiruzen Sarutobi a weak Hokage?

Critics point to Hiruzen's excessive leniency, including letting Danzo Shimura run the secret Root faction unchecked and refusing to execute Orochimaru even after uncovering his forbidden human experiments.

Who killed Hiruzen Sarutobi?

Hiruzen died fighting his former student Orochimaru during the Konoha Crush, sealing away the reincarnated First and Second Hokage before using his last strength to seal Orochimaru's arms.

Is the Third Hokage really a pervert?

Hiruzen shares Jiraiya's fondness for peeping on women and enjoys chatting with young girls, and he is repeatedly fooled by Naruto's Sexy Technique, traits the series plays for comic effect.

Did Hiruzen Sarutobi love Naruto?

Hiruzen showed clear care for Naruto, banning village-wide talk of the Nine-Tails and giving the boy his mother's surname, Uzumaki, to shield him from hatred and from Minato's enemies.

Who did Hiruzen Sarutobi marry?

Hiruzen Sarutobi's wife was Biwako, identified in his profile as his spouse.
